Accor Hotels Development
Gloucestershire
We took a brief from Accor Hotels to identify a suitable opportunity in Gloucestershire to provide a platform for the groups expanding IBIS brand. Litfield identified and secured this prominent gateway to the City site and then funded the entire planning process to deliver a detailed implementable consent for a 127 bedroom hotel.
The site was acquired by Litfield, is leased to Accor Group and has been retained by Litfield for the long term.

Children Nursery
Totterdown Bristol
This 11000 sq ft building was built in the mid 1980's as a training pub for Eldridge Pope and Company. Litfield acquired the site from Marstons Brewers.
We have since won planning consent to convert the lower ground and ground floors to a children nursery, and have leased this to the expanding Mama Bears Group.
City Centre Apartments
Old Market Bristol
The landowners of this business wished to raise capital to relocate and expand. We acquired the site and leased it back to the business until such time as they could identify a suitable replacement facility.
The business successfully relocated and planning was sought for 110 city centre apartments.
Consent was granted and the site was developed in conjunction with Linden Homes.

Mews Apartments
Gloucester Road Bristol
The owners of the business that owned this former church premises wished to relocate and needed to enhance the value of the site to enable the relocation.
Litfield orchestrated its team of professionals and designers and won consent for a scheme of 28 high quality mews style apartments in a thriving residential area of Bristol.
The site has been sold for development and the owners relocated to new premises.
Motor Dealership and Convenience Store
Fishponds Road Bristol
This site was acquired as a standing investment which could be value added by active management.
A development site was identified on part and consent was granted for 28 apartments and 14 houses on appeal on part. That element of the site was then sold to Bristol Community Housing.
The main Suzuki vehicle dealership is retained for the long term and consent will shortly be granted for a 4000 sq. ft convenience store which will be developed and retained for the long term.
New Care home Development
Keynsham, Bristol
In 2018 we identified and subsequently acquired a 1.3 acre site in the affluent Bristol suburb of Keynsham.
Over a year long process of negotiation with a resistant Local Authority and using our expertise with the help of our design team, planning consent has been granted by Bath City Council under delegated powers for the erection of a 68 bed care home.

Trafalgar House Clifton Bristol
Grade 2 listed Palladian Mansion
This Grade 2 listed Palladian mansion house was acquired as a standing investment.
The tenant was not in occupation and ultimately a deal was structured to enable the tenant to free itself of its leasehold liabilities.
The property now vacant, a sensitive consent was secured for change of use to a single residential dwelling and the site then sold to an owner occupier.
Warmley Landsdown Care Home
Bristol
Former 20 bed NHS care home acquired by Litfield Land unconditionally. The site was subsequently refurbished to provide 11 oversize fully ambulant suites with wet rooms to provide care for users with Acquired Brain Injury. The property has been leased to a specialist operator and held for long term investment.
Planning has just been secured for the erection of 8 studios in the grounds which will provide more independent living for users with Acquired Brain Injury and construction will shortly commence.
